How much do remote salesforce eng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 4,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ote salesforce engineer in Spring, TX is $101,858.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$92,500.00 and $114,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Salesforce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Salesforce Engineer, you need a strong command of Salesforce platform development, Apex programming, and a solid understanding of CRM concepts, often supported by a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science and Salesforce certifications like Salesforce Platform Developer I/II. Familiarity with tools such as Salesforce DX, Lightning Web Components, version control systems (e.g., Git), and CI/CD pipelines is typically required. Excellent problem-solving abilities, communication skills, and self-motivation are crucial for collaborating effectively and managing projects independently in a remote environment. These skills ensure the delivery of robust, scalable Salesforce solutions and facilitate seamless teamwork despite working remotely.

What is a Remote Salesforce Engineer?

A Remote Salesforce Engineer is a technology professional who designs, develops, and maintains applications on the Salesforce platform while working from a location outside the traditional office, such as from home or another remote location. They are responsible for customizing Salesforce to meet business needs, integrating third-party applications, and ensuring data integrity and security. Remote Salesforce Engineers often collaborate with teams using online tools and are skilled in Salesforce development, configuration, and troubleshooting. This role requires strong communication skills, technical expertise, and the ability to work independently.

Business Unit & Position Summary:

Crane ChemPharma & Energy Flow Solutions is a division within the Fluid Handling Business Segment of Crane Co, a US multi-national which specializes in highly engineered products in niche markets. Crane ChemPharma & Energy Flow Solutions designs, manufactures, markets and distributes a range of process valves and actuators under multiple brand names for a wide range of applications in a number of industries including the refinery, chemical, biopharmaceutical, and energy industries.

www.craneco.com www.cranecpe.com

The Sales Engineer is a key contributor with the responsibility of sales and margins for a territory within a defined geographic region for Crane ChemPharma & Energy. This individual contributor role will be ultimately responsible for preference of our products into the assigned market customers including end users, EPC's, OEM's, and other users of the Crane products. Additionally, this role is responsible for channel development, product training, applications training, sales forecasting, project execution, sales planning, sales, margin, and other functions as outlined by Sales Management. This individual will work closely with customer service, business line management, and other Sales Engineers. This interaction can be global in nature as many projects require interaction with other regions of the world.

This remote role which operates from a home office with preferred Southeast locations of Atlanta, GA, Tampa or Orlando, FL.

Principle Responsibilities:

  • Drive sales of all Crane ChemPharma & Energy products within defined geographic territory to achieve profitable growth.

  • Identify key influencers at Target Key Accounts and End Users to develop and implement sales strategies aligning our value propositions for their applications.

  • Become champion of Crane Business System (CBS) and use the tools as part of standard work to achieve results.

  • Work closely with Key Account Team within Crane to develop strategies for Target End Users in Refining and Chemical Industries.

  • Drive execution of MRO business and develop conversion accounts.

  • Identify and Manage projects in territory through IIR (Industrial Info Resources) and the Global Project Tracker (Salesforce CRM) tool from the Crane Business System.

  • Maintain a detailed and comprehensive knowledge of the product line and the value proposition within specific applications.

  • Assist Business Line Managers in New Product Development and sales integration with Target End Users and Channel.

  • Develop sales forecast for each product line to assist Business Line Managers with production.

  • Monitor and report competitive landscape within territory for all CPE products.

  • Conduct lunch and learns for distribution channels, end users, and EPC's as required.

  • Manage territory within the guidelines of budgets, reporting, and distribution management.

Qualifications / Experience / Personal characteristics:

  • Bachelor's degree in technical field, business or marketing.

  • Minimum 2 years Outside Sales managing similar product with distributors, contractors, and/or end users.

  • Exceptional interpersonal and communication skills with ability to quickly build relationships.

  • Knowledge of how to create a product differentiation, value proposed, product advantage to win MRO and project orders versus competition.

  • Strong listening skills with the ability to assimilate information and translate it into customer solutions.

  • High energy team player and competitor.

  • Competent with basic use of MS products (Excel, Outlook, Word, PowerPoint) & various Web Apps.

  • Accomplish all tasks as appropriately assigned or requested.

  • Must be able to travel day and night. (Est. 60% in territory).

  • Must be capable of air travel.
